Hi,

 

I have a Fujitsu-Siemens Amilo K7600 laptop with a DVD+RW burner, Mandrake 10 PowerPack.

(all since last week)

When I installed Mdk the DVD+rw worked twice (that's all I had to write with it at that time) but the CD+rw went nuts on a certain disc.

But now the dvd+rw doesn't work anymore (same pack of disks but other discs) but the cd+rw does work (other discs, other brands but also the same brand). And I didn't even do anything.

 

Weird stuff.

 

I tried K3B which did fine in the beginning, I tried XCDRoast with prodvd, I tried another disc.

I tried Nero on WinXP and it failed as well.

 

This is my error log from K3B:

 

System
-----------------------
K3b Version: 0.11.6cvs
KDE Version: 3.2 BRANCH >= 20040204
QT Version:  3.2.3

growisofs
-----------------------
/dev/ide/host0/bus1/target1/lun0/cd: pre-formatting blank DVD+RW...
:-[ FORMAT UNIT failed with SK=3h/ASC=0Ch/ACQ=80h]: Input/output error

growisofs comand:
-----------------------
/usr/bin/growisofs -Z /dev/ide/host0/bus1/target1/lun0/cd -use-the-force-luke=notray -use-the-force-luke=tty -use-the-force-luke=dao -speed=2.4 -gui -graft-points -V K3b data project -volset  -A K3B THE CD KREATOR VERSION 0.11.6cvs (C) 2003 SEBASTIAN TRUEG AND THE K3B TEAM -P  -p K3b - Version 0.11.6cvs -sysid LINUX -volset-size 1 -volset-seqno 1 -sort /tmp/kde-jeroen/k3b8Kmasb.tmp -r -hide-list /tmp/kde-jeroen/k3bTCeGpc.tmp -l -iso-level 2 -path-list /tmp/kde-jeroen/k3bhxirWa.tmp

 

Can anyone tell me whether my machine is broken, whether it is a faulty disc (twice), whether I don't know what...?
